Illustrations Of The Siege Of Boston (1876)

About The Book

Illustrations of the Siege of Boston is a historical book written and illustrated by Richard Frothingham. The book was first published in 1876 and provides a detailed account of the Siege of Boston during the American Revolutionary War. The book is filled with illustrations and maps that depict the events that took place during the siege including the battles of Bunker Hill and Dorchester Heights. Frothingham's writing is informative and engaging and he provides a thorough analysis of the military strategies employed by both the American and British forces.
